The USC Mark and Mary Stevens Neuroimaging and Informatics Institute and Laboratory of Neuro Imaging (INI, www.ini.usc.edu) are world leaders in the development of advanced computational and scientific approaches for the comprehensive mapping of brain structure and function. LONI’s unique multidisciplinary environment and cutting-edge resources allow for integration of clinical, psychological and genotypic information with neuroimaging phenotypes for research questions in neurology, psychiatry and developmental neurobiology.

The Mark and Mary Stevens Neuroimaging and Informatics Institute is recruiting a talented full-time Research Engineer to help with various projects on neurodegenerative disorders. Under the supervision of the PI, the candidate will assist with data processing, analyzing the data, applying machine learning, generative AI and ensemble integration methods to the datasets, data visualization for interpretability of the models, submit abstracts and papers to conferences and assist in preparing manuscripts.

Designs, develops, and tests materials and prototypes for research projects. Investigates the feasibility of applying specific scientific principles and concepts to potential inventions and projects. Analyzes and presents data as appropriate and makes decisions to further the goals of the experiment.

Primary responsibilities will include working with large scale databases to identify and provide trajectories of brain decline. The candidate is expected to provide thorough documentation of methods publicly on GitHub, and be comfortable training coworkers in the methodologies. Tasks also include writing conference papers and assisting in manuscript preparation. The candidate will be responsible for working within the scope of funded projects, including but not limited to brain mapping in aging and Alzheimer’s disease.

What you need to know about the Los Angeles Tech Scene

Los Angeles is a global leader in entertainment, so it’s no surprise that many of the biggest players in streaming, digital media and game development call the city home. But the city boasts plenty of non-entertainment innovation as well, with tech companies spanning verticals like AI, fintech, e-commerce and biotech. With major universities like Caltech, UCLA, USC and the nearby UC Irvine, the city has a steady supply of top-flight tech and engineering talent — not counting the graduates flocking to Los Angeles from across the world to enjoy its beaches, culture and year-round temperate climate.

Key Facts About Los Angeles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 375,800; 5.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Snap, Netflix, SpaceX, Disney,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, adtech, media, software,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$11.6 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Strong Ventures, Fifth Wall, Upfront Ventures, Mucker Capital, Kittyhawk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: California Institute of Technology, UCLA, University of Southern California, UC Irvine, Pepperdine, California Institute for Immunology and Immunotherapy, Center for Quantum Science and Engineering
